For a window that wide, it's a matter of deciding whether you would be happy to open/close the slats on a venetian, or if you would want to ever lift it up completely. The 'spring assist' mechanism which xxkatxx referred to is available for a roller blind (to ensure ease of use opening and closing the blind despite the size of the blind). However, a venetian blind of that width would be quite heavy, so it wouldn't be recommended that you lift the whole blind up/down often (other than for occasions to clean the window etc), you'd be better off only opening and closing the slats to control privacy/light.
